Interview: Dr Hans Blix

Updated on 12 May 2008

By Kylie Morris

As he launches his new book on nuclear disarmament, Dr Hans Blix talks to Kylie Morris about the possibility of a repeat of the Iraq war in Iran.

Talks resumed today between Iran and the International Atomic Energy Agency over Tehran's disputed nuclear programme.

With hawkish threats from Washington on both sides of politics - should Iran press ahead with what it is feared is a plan to build nuclear weapons? - it is all feeling a bit like Iraq mark II.

Back then, as the US rattled its sabres, it was the weapons inspectors, led by Hans Blix, who tried to keep both sides honest.

It is an argument he takes up in his new book, Why Nuclear Disarmament Matters.

More4 News spoke to Dr Blix, and asked him whether negotiations could prevent a repeat of the Iraq war in Iran.
